On Thursday, the Portland City Council Climate, Resilience, and Land Use Committee will host an in-depth discussion about some of the ideas that have been put forward for how to spend that money.
Dubbed “Bikeable Portland,” this plan is only in a conceptual phase.
It’s based off a 2024 memo from Portland Bureau of Transportation (PBOT) Bicycle Coordinator Roger Geller.
At this very early, conceptual stage, PBOT sees Bikeable Portland as a three-year plan.
That would bring us up to 2030 — the end date for the Bicycle Plan we adopted 20 years ago.
